[core-rest-pipeline] Fix race condition in aborting request on Node (#…
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
…17956)

Address an issue on Node where if we were still reading a response while an abort signal was triggered, the AbortError wouldn't be surfaced properly and instead a RestError would be raised.

## 1.3.1 (2021-09-30)

### Bugs Fixed

- Addressed an issue on Node where aborting a request while its response body was still be processed would cause the HttpClient to emit a `RestError` rather than the appropriate `AbortError`. [PR #17956](https://github.com/Azure/azure-sdk-for-js/pull/17956)

### Other Changes

- Updates package to work with the react native bundler. Browser APIs such as `URL` will still need to be pollyfilled for this package to run in react native. [PR #17783](https://github.com/Azure/azure-sdk-for-js/pull/17783)
